Keshav Prasad Maurya's Strong Remarks

Keshav Prasad Maurya has accused Congress leader Rahul Gandhi and Samajwadi Party's Akhilesh Yadav of misleading the public by falsely claiming that they would abolish the Constitution and reservation policies in the upcoming 2024 Lok Sabha elections. He labeled this misinformation as a 'great sin' against the electorate. Maurya suggested that without this deceptive campaign, both parties would struggle to gain any traction in Uttar Pradesh. He asserted that the truth about both leaders has now been revealed, and in the 2027 assembly elections, the people of Uttar Pradesh will expose their true faces, leading to a Congress and SP-free state. Under Prime Minister Modi's dynamic leadership, he anticipates that, similar to Assam and West Bengal, Uttar Pradesh will also witness the blooming of the 'lotus' symbol. The public is now focused on development, good governance, and politics that prioritize national interests.
